Understanding Hardwood Floor Damage
Hardwood floors are particularly vulnerable to water damage due to their porous nature. When water seeps into the wood, it can cause the fibers to swell, leading to warping and buckling. In Glendale, where summer storms can lead to unexpected flooding, understanding the potential damage is vital.
Common causes of water damage include:
- Leaking appliances
- Flooding from heavy rains
- Broken pipes
- Humidity and condensation
Initial Steps to Take
As soon as you notice water damage, act quickly. The first steps can significantly affect the outcome:
- Stop the source of the water. If it's a leak, turn off the water supply.
- Remove any furniture or items from the affected area to prevent further damage.
- Use towels or mops to soak up as much water as possible.
- Open windows and doors to increase air circulation and aid in drying.

Best Practices for Drying Hardwood Floors in Glendale
To ensure the best results, follow these best practices:
- Monitor moisture levels with a moisture meter. Aim for a moisture content below 12% for hardwood.
- Use multiple fans to promote even drying and prevent hotspots.
- Keep the humidity level below 60% to inhibit mold growth.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When drying hardwood floors, avoid these common pitfalls:
- Using excessive heat, which can cause the wood to crack.
- Neglecting to check for hidden moisture in subfloors.
- Delaying the drying process, which can lead to mold growth.
